I. What Are Conjunctions?
Conjunctions are a special mechanic in LOTRO that arise when in a group of two or more players. They can do anything from massively damage a single enemy to restoring both your morale and power to full. Conjunctions can turn the tide of battle are are especially important against powerful foes. Knowing how to set up conjunctions and organize fellowship members into coordinating on conjunctions will enable you to best troublesome bosses and save your group from a certain death.
Burglars are the primary inductors of conjunctions, and conjunctions may only be used once every minute on a monster.
II. The Color Wheel
The Color Wheel forms the foundation of conjunctions and knowing how it works will allow you to formulate the type of conjunction best suited to your situation.
When a player initiates a conjunction a four color wheel will appear in the lower right hand portion of the screen for each member in the fellowship. Every player gets to contribute a color of their choice to the conjunction. Both the color and order of selection affect the resulting conjunction.
Here are the four conjunction colors:
Red: Ent's Strength. This color represents direct damage.
Yellow: Spider's Guile. This color represents damage over time.
Blue: Stallion's Spirit. This color represent power restoration.
Green: Eagle's Cry. This color represents morale restoration.
Organizing your fellowship members around performing a certain conjunction will help maximize the effect and achieve signature conjunctions. The types of conjunctions you can perform are based on group size. One notable change is with fellowships of five and six you can begin to do AoE conjunctions.
2 Members: You are rather limited in options here. Your best choice is to match a pair such as Red-Red (called Clash of Arms) for a damage burst or Green-Green (Rallying Cry) to regenerate much morale over time. Matching is usually best here as the whole tends to be greater than the sum of its parts.
3 Members: There are more directions to go in now. You can pick three of the same color to get a powerful single effect conjunction such as Red-Red-Red doing massive damage, or Blue-Blue-Blue to regenerate a lot of power. You can also do three color conjunctions like Red-Blue-Yellow (Sinister Plan) giving a DoT, direct damage, and a power buff. Performing two of the same color follower by another color will just give you the two person conjunction plus that other effect. For example Red-Red-Yellow will give you Clash of Arms (Red-Red) and a DoT. If you choose to do a conjunction involving multiple colors I would strongly suggest that you assign people a color and order so you pull off the correct conjunction. Teamwork is key.
